Balm of Gilead Oil is a traditional preparation made by infusing the resinous buds of the cottonwood tree (Populus spp.) into rich, cold-pressed olive oil. Revered for centuries, this aromatic oil is valued for its soothing, restorative qualities and its ability to bring comfort to skin, muscles, and joints.
